How can girls develop their speed and agility in sports?

Girls can enhance their speed and agility in sports through consistent training, including sprint drills, plyometric exercises, and agility drills. Proper nutrition, adequate rest, and mental preparation also play crucial roles in improving speed and agility performance.

What are some examples of female athletes who are known for being fast and agile?

Female athletes such as Allyson Felix (track and field), Serena Williams (tennis), Simone Biles (gymnastics), and Alex Morgan (soccer) are renowned for their exceptional speed, agility, and athleticism. They have broken records, won championships, and inspired others with their remarkable performances.
